Chun Li is a scholar working on Electrical and Electronic Engineering, Materials Chemistry and Biomaterials. According to data from OpenAlex, Chun Li has authored 29 papers receiving a total of 1.4k ind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Electrical and Electronic Engineering, 10 papers in Materials Chemistry and 5 papers in Biomaterials. Recurrent topics in Chun Li’s work include Advancements in Battery Materials (8 papers), Advanced Battery Materials and Technologies (7 papers) and Supercapacitor Materials and Fabrication (3 papers). Chun Li is often cited by papers focused on Advancements in Battery Materials (8 papers), Advanced Battery Materials and Technologies (7 papers) and Supercapacitor Materials and Fabrication (3 papers). Chun Li collaborates with scholars based in China, Germany and Belgium. Chun Li's co-authors include Yuping Wu, Hao Liu, Lijun Fu, Qingqing Cao, Rudolf Holze, Hui Wu, E. Rahm, Hui Wu, Huaqin Zhang and Chunhua Chen and has published in prestigious journals such as The Journal of Chemical Physics, Applied Physics Letters and Macromolecules.
